Exploring Brewing Methods



Discovering numerous developing techniques is important for unlocking the full potential of selected coffee beans. Each method uses a distinct technique to extracting appearances, tastes, and aromas, eventually influencing the overall coffee experience. Common brewing approaches consist of drip, French press, espresso, and pour-over, each with its distinct attributes and demands.


Drip developing is popular for its convenience and consistency, using a paper or metal filter to different coffee premises from the brewed beverage. French press, on the various other hand, enables for complete immersion of coffee grounds, leading to an abundant, robust flavor profile. Espresso is a focused type of coffee created forcibly warm water via finely-ground coffee, creating a strong shot that serves as the structure for various beverages like cappucinos and cappuccinos.


Pour-over brewing grants the user higher control over the removal procedure, enabling accurate adjustments in water temperature level and circulation price. This technique usually highlights the detailed tastes of specialty coffee beans. Ultimately, the selection of brewing approach should straighten with individual preferences and desired taste end results, setting the phase for a satisfying coffee experience tailored to private preferences.


Identifying Taste Profiles



Identifying taste accounts is important for appreciating the nuances of different coffee ranges. Coffee's taste is affected by a number of variables, consisting of the origin of the beans, the handling approaches, and the roast level. Each of these components adds to an intricate range of flavors, which can range from fruity and flower to earthy and nutty.


To begin determining taste accounts, think about the coffee's beginning. Beans from areas such as Ethiopia usually exhibit intense level of acidity and fruity notes, while those from Colombia may present a smoother, caramel-like sweetness. The handling approach also plays a critical function; as an example, washed coffees often tend to have cleaner, brighter tastes compared to natural processed beans, which can display a lot more noticable fruitiness.


Roast level even more influences the flavor profile. Light roasts commonly maintain more of the bean's original characteristics, while dark roasts might present deeper, smokier flavors. Sampling notes frequently define these attributes, utilizing terms like citrus, flavor, or chocolate. Creating a palate for these tastes enhances your coffee experience, permitting you to appreciate the unique top qualities of each range and ultimately directing your selection towards the coffee that straightens with your taste choices.


Matching Coffee to Preferences



When it involves matching coffee to specific preferences, recognizing individual preference is vital, as it enables an extra tailored coffee experience. Each coffee drinker possesses distinctive taste inclinations that can guide their choices, making it vital to understand these choices before picking a brew.


For those likely towards sweeter notes, coffee types with natural sweetness, such as Ethiopian Yirgacheffe or Brazilian Santos, may be specifically enticing. Alternatively, if a preference leans towards durable and bold flavors, alternatives like Colombian Supremo or Sumatran Mandheling can supply the preferred intensity.


Additionally, the acidity degree plays an important duty in the coffee selection procedure. Coffee enthusiasts that appreciate an intense, tasty taste may favor light roast coffees, whereas websites those who like a smoother, lower-acid experience might select dark roasts. Additionally, the choice of brewing method can dramatically influence taste perception; for example, coffee tends to focus tastes, while pour-over strategies allow for a more nuanced profile.


Inevitably, matching coffee to choices entails a cautious consideration of taste profiles, acidity, and brewing approaches, making certain a pleasurable and rewarding coffee experience customized to specific preferences.
